For the 2022-2023 admission, a total of 3,057 students have applied and 2,425 students have allowed to admit to Cornell College (Acceptance rate: 79.33%). Cornell's yield, also known as enrollment rate, is 13.57 % where 329 students have finally enrolled out of 2,425 admitted students.
Cornell acceptance rate is higher (easier to admit) compared to Private (not-for-profit), 4-Years Colleges in Iowa.
Cornell enrollment rate (yield) is lower (less admitted-students enrolled) compared to Private (not-for-profit), 4-Years Colleges in Iowa.

SAT/ACT Scores by Subject
At Cornell College, 33 students submitted SAT scores (10% of enrolled students).
The average SAT score is about 1,260 and it is higher (competitive score) than average for Private (not-for-profit), 4-Years Colleges in Iowa. The following table shows the SAT average scores by subject and 25th/75th percentile.
25th percentile | 50th percentile (Median) | 75th percentile | |
---|---|---|---|
Evidence-Based Reading and Writing | 600 | 630 | 690 |
Mathematics | 570 | 630 | 690 |
Total | 1,170 | 1,260 | 1,380 |
*Data Source: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S)(Last update: December 11, 2023)
At Cornell College, 84 students submitted ACT scores (26% of enrolled students).
The average ACT score is about 26 and it is lower than average for Private (not-for-profit), 4-Years Colleges in Iowa. The next table shows the ACT average scores by subject and 25th/75th percentile.
25th percentile | 50th percentile (Median) | 75th percentile | |
---|---|---|---|
Composite | 23 | 26 | 30 |
English | 21 | 26 | 31 |
Mathematics | 21 | 25 | 28 |
Cornell Admission Requirements
The following table summarizes the admission requirement to apply to Cornell College. The school requires 2 items to submit - Secondary school GPA and Legacy status.
6 items are Considered if submitted - Secondary school rank, Secondary school record, Completion of college-preparatory program, Recommendations, Admission test scores and T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language).
Secondary school GPA | Required |
Secondary school rank | Considered, if submitted |
Secondary school record | Considered, if submitted |
Completion of college-preparatory program | Considered, if submitted |
Recommendations | Considered, if submitted |
Formal demonstration of competencies | Not Considered |
Admission test scores | Considered, if submitted |
T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) | Considered, if submitted |
Work experience | Not Considered |
Personal statement or essay | Not Considered |
Legacy status | Required |
